East Sale is a locality in the Wellington Shire local government area of Victoria, Australia. It is a small community with a population of 218. The locality covers an area of 9.4 km², giving a population density of about 23.1 people per km². It sits at an elevation of around 11 m above sea level. It lies approximately 194 km east of Melbourne. East Sale is located at 38.1041°S, 147.1421°E. It observes Australian Eastern Time (AEST/AEDT). Postcode: 3852. The Australian Bureau of Statistics classifies the area as Inner Regional Australia.

This is a place shaped by a confluence of military history and agricultural endeavour. East Sale’s identity is deeply entwined with the Royal Australian Air Force Base, a significant presence that has echoed through the decades, its runways a stark, geometric contrast to the gentle curves of the surrounding countryside. The local economy, while still tethered to the land through grazing and cropping, has also benefited from the steady employment and infrastructure that the air base has brought.
